What affects the price

The final price for a new water heater depends on a few moving parts. First, you have to choose the right fuel source—gas or electric—and decide if you want to stick with a standard tank or upgrade to a tankless model. We also look at the physical space where it sits and whether your current venting or gas lines meet modern safety codes. How long do hot water heaters typically last in Houston?

Water heaters in Houston typically last between 8 to 12 years. The humid climate can sometimes contribute to wear and tear, but regular maintenance is the most important factor. Annual check-ups can help extend the lifespan of your unit. Don't overlook preventative care.

What is the most efficient type of water heater for a Houston home?

For Houston homes, tankless water heaters are highly efficient as they heat water only when needed, reducing energy waste. High-efficiency storage tank models are also a solid choice. A specialist can help you determine the best fit based on your household's water usage.

What are signs I need a new water heater in my Houston home?

Look for signs like a reduction in hot water supply, rusty or discolored water, and leaks around the base of the unit. Unusual noises, such as popping or rumbling sounds, also indicate potential problems. These are clear indicators of a failing system.

What is the most common problem with a hot water heater in Houston?

Common issues in Houston include sediment buildup, which can cause noise and reduce efficiency, and anode rod corrosion, leading to tank damage. Thermostat issues are also frequent, resulting in inconsistent water temperatures. These often require professional diagnosis.

Is it worth it to repair a hot water heater in Houston?

Repairing a water heater in Houston is often a sensible option for newer units with minor problems like a faulty heating element or thermostat.
